Various Artists
The Power Of Music: A Comprehensive Collection of 40 Canadian Artists For A Cause (released 2005)
Underground Operations - www.undergroundoperations.com
This is one sweet comp album! Two discs, forty bands, all kinds of punk...and all for a cause! The disc is dedicated (and all proceeds go to) OCAP, the Ontario Coalition Against Poverty. Just about every variation of punk rock is represented from pop-punk rockers Belvedere to screamers I Hate Sally to ska-rockers Bedouin Soundclash. You get perhaps one of the best collections of Canadaian music ever compiled. Most of what is on the disc is unreleased material, b-sides or out of print tracks that have been generously donated to support the cause. Again, the cause being OCAP is "an organization of poor and working people fighting to create a society without poverty, exploitation and oppression." Sure, that's an ideal society, and many of us probably accept that it may never come, but OCAP is there to lay the seeds of the revolution that surely has the support to take place. It's really only a matter of time and effort from all. In the meantime, the soundtrack will get you through the rough spots of the coming change, and it can only help to further the organization's efforts when you pick up the disc for your own selfish reason. Mine? I wanted to get forty songs that I didn't own and to make a contribution to a future utopian society. Yeah, I did my part! Now it's your turn... Go out, get a copy of the disc that features more Canadian bands than you've cared to admit exist. Seriously, how can you say no to a comp that features Choke, The Matadors, Planet Smashers, The Failure, controller.controller, Kilbourne, and Closet Monster? Just as the title of this compilation says: "A Comprehensive Collection of 40 Canadian Artists For A Cause", the disc is chock full of artists from the west coast to the east and is only there to further the work and development efforts of those fighting for all our rights as an individuals. -MG |
